This guide provides detailed public transport options and vital local intelligence for travelers moving from the upscale Banana Island to Majidun Awori Area in Ikorodu, Lagos. Expect a journey that crosses a significant part of Lagos, from the Island to the Mainland, involving multiple stops and potential traffic.
Distance
48.0 km
Duration
2h 30m
Total Cost
β¦1,100 - β¦1,900
Showing the primary/fastest route plan
From Banana Island, take a Keke (tricycle) or walk to Falomo Bus Stop.
From Falomo, board a Danfo heading to Obalende.
At Obalende, find a Danfo going along Ikorodu Road towards Ketu or Mile 12. This is a longer stretch.
From Ketu or Mile 12, take another Danfo directly to Ikorodu Garage.
At Ikorodu Garage, board a Keke or a 'short-trip' Danfo going to Majidun Awori Area.

Best Time to Travel
To avoid severe traffic, the best times to travel are mid-day (between 10:00 AM and 2:00 PM) or very early morning (before 5:30 AM).
Safety Rating
Medium. While major routes are generally safe during the day, evening travel requires extra caution. Be aware of 'one-chance' risks (robbers posing as public transport) and petty crime at some busy bus stops, especially after dark. Always use busy, well-lit bus stops.
BRT / Rail / Water
BRT (Bus Rapid Transit) services are available for a significant part of this route, offering a more structured and often faster option due to dedicated lanes. There are currently no direct intra-city rail services available for this specific journey.
